Question #1
"Do we need to apply for Korean Visas?"
AMW answers:
If you're from the Philippines and you're holding a Philippine Passport, YES, you need to apply for Korean tourist visa.  You can apply for Korean Visa without any fee if you go to the Korean Embassy by yourself. 

Embassy of the Republic of Korea
122 Upper Mckinley Road 
McKinley Town Center
Fort Bonifacio, Taguig City 1634
Tel. no: (632) 856-9210

If you prefer to have a travel agent help you out, you will have to pay travel agent fee which ranges from Php400-Php1,200.

AMW Reviews: Pond's Cold Cream


The product review I will be doing today will bring back good 'ol memories to a lot of us!  From our grand mommies to mommies, aunties then to us and probably to our future daughters! 

Most of us probably have seen the glass jar on top of our mom's dresser and a chunk of us probably have opened this glass jar and took a sniff (several times).  I have to admit, I've done this so much!  Told you, I'm a curious cat! 

Funny how we easily forget the "Classic Cleanser" and veer into trendy cleansers nowadays and forget all about products that works for the longest time!  Today, I am taking you back old memory lane with a product review for a makeup cleanser that was made available way before we were born!

Pond's Perfect Care Cold Cream says ---
Rich cream cleanser with a time-tested formula cleans deep down without drying your skin, for beautiful results every time.

Gentle yet effective deep cleansing action removes hidden dirt and make-up, even stubborn waterproof mascara.  Its special blend of ingredients softens as it cleanses in one simple step so your skin feels smooth and radiantly clean and never tight or dry.
  • moisturizes as it cleanses
  • hypoallergenic
  • won't clog pores
Special ingredients: Essential Oils, Emolients

AMW says ---
Pros
  • Does not break me out
  • Does not feel greasy after wiping it off with a cotton sheet or pad
  • Consistency starts off a bit thick but after gentle massage, it goes off like "liquid", making it easily to blend in with makeup and dirt for easy removal.
  • Works for most skin
  • Works for most type of makeup, can remove some traces of mascara and liners.
  • Multi-functional: I can even use this to remove my lip product, wash it off with water though.
  • Skin feels soft afterwards, dryness lessened dramatically
  • I personally try not to use this near my eye area but for the sake of review, I've used this to remove my eye makeup and it does not sting or burn my eyes.
  • No disgusting or strong scent, just right.
  • Very affordable
Cons
  • Not really a con, but I do miss the glass jar!  
  • A bit hassle to dip my fingers especially with long fingernails!
  • May not work for people with super sensitive skin. (due to the oil and scent)
Overall
For dry skin individuals, this is NOT enough to moisturize your skin but it's enough to make you remove makeup without drying it!  For oily skin, it does not get that oily that can irritate you.  The Pond's Cold Cream feels light on skin and it's a product I call "Cleanses and Moisturizes" at the same time!

Tips
  • Use a spatula (clean gelatin or yoghurt spoons) to grab on product for hygiene purposes.
  • Some people prefer to cleanse face first before using this product as this serves as their moisturizer too.   I, on the other hand, prefer to use this first prior to cleansing my face because I like to use a separate moisturizer.
  • Massage product gently with your fingers to soften up makeup for easy removal!
  • Use a soft cotton cloth or pad, wipe gently!
  • I suggest to use a wash cloth in wiping the product off rather than cotton (to save environment) and a damp one would work better!  No need to pull the skin.
  • Want to use this as eye makeup remover? Dip a clean cotton bud in the jar and gently remove eye liner and mascara.  Never dip the dirty cotton tip again!

Will I repurchase?
Yes

To whom do I recommend this to?
Anyone can give this a try as its inexpensive anyways.  In my opinion, this works best on normal and dry skin! 

Where to purchase and how much?
At leading groceries, drugstore and department stores for approximately Php100.00 ($4.50)

The Star of the Night


"The fragrance opens with a radiant floral bouquet of magnolia, neroli and red vanilla orchid balanced with a kiss of luscious blush peach.  At its heart, almond macaroon, sweet honeysuckle nectar and creme de musk combine to create an exquisitely sensual experience.  Finally, warm and sexy notes of giant sequoia milkwood, tonka bean and amber linger to seduce the senses. "
The fragrance is presented in a very curvaceous bottle with a red gradient effect giving the impression of fire burning from within.  In my own interpretation, it's beauty, sexiness and passion from WITHIN!
At first sniff, its a bit too strong for my liking and I mentally took note that it does not even fit my personality!  I am more of the citrus and floral scent by the way!  But after several minutes, I found myself getting addicted sniffing on my wrist area!  It blends into my body chemistry quite well!  I have to add that the scent is long lasting!
